    Keep in mind this is Elko. I've stayed here twice for 4 nights total. Price is good. First experience was better than the second. Bed was good with a mix of pillow styles offered for personal comfort, including a body pillow. This was a work trip, so having the desk right in front of the AC froze half of me. Not sure why floor towel's aren't removed from service when they are fraying so bad they become a tripping hazard. Second stay, a neighboring room had a yapping and whining dog left in the room for hours. The counter and Ruby restaurant staff tend to disappear pretty frequently with a sign "will be back in 10-15 minutes." Breakfast has to go through Ruby, and last stay I waited at the bar for 10 min to get a breakfast burrito as no one was present. When the cook returned, I placed my order, and a premade burrito was flopped on the counter from a steam pan. The food for price at Ruby is poor, and I won't make a third mistake. $1 per tiny pretzel bite? Really? Fish and chips was decent with a nice batter, but no malt vinegar. Sirloin steak special (reported by a co-worker at dinner) was tough and carrots under-cooked. The waitress seems to be poorly organized and even forgot to put in our dinner order for 15 minutes. Could be worse.

    The place is a major fail. Stay at your own risk. Let's start with the fact that it has fallen down a long way since it started as a Hilton Garden Inn. They are still falsely using that name in their advertising. They advertise elevated comfort food and I have a picture of their breakfast offering for both days we stayed there. Yup, high sugar & fat bars along with OJ. There were cream cheese tubs but nothing to put it on. That's it! We took a photo of it. We passed on the burnt coffee in the lobby. One reviewer mentioned his stay was a breath of fresh air. We agree, but it was because the room window frame is sprung, the rubber seal in the frame is sticking out and the window lock does not engage. You almost cannot see out the window for the filth on it. When the A/C ran, the window whistled. Don't believe it? See the picture with your own eyes. Broken furniture in the room. Once again the picture tells the story. The shower head is so old and clogged up, all settings work the same - a meager steam of water that is more directed on the walls of the shower than the person in the shower. The beds are so worn out that they slump from their own weight and the lumps in the mattresses make for a miserable sleep. See photo of slumping mattress next to broken furniture. On neither of the two days, did housekeeping clean the room. WOW that is real classy. No wonder Hilton dumped them. There was a cleaning person we saw in the hallway the second day who said if we needed anything, just ask. We asked for set of towels. Still the trashcans were overflowing and the beds were not made or the towels laundered. Still more class. This meets the definition of a dump, but it has thick makeup to hide it.

    Stayed here overnight while driving through on a trip. The lobby, front desk area and restaurant are all very inviting. It's got a modernized feel and is welcoming and bright. The gal who checked us in was helpful and quick. Our room wasn't fancy but it was cozy and clean, just what we needed. The bed was very comfortable and the pillows were fluffy, maybe even too fluffy for me! The bathroom needs some work as the tile on the ground was wobbly and cracking. Amenities - the pool and fitness was open 24/7 which is cool and something you don't see in hotels often. They have a complimentary breakfast where I had the biggest burrito and the kids had pancakes. Breakfast started at 6 which is nice as we were getting an early start. I'd totally recommend this stop to anyone looking for a nice quiet cozy night.
